Market Outlook and Forecast

The global flush mounted medium voltage distribution panel market demonstrated steady expansion in 2025, supported by grid upgrades, renewable energy integration, and expanding transmission and distribution networks. The market reached a valuation of USD 2.98 Billion in 2025 and is projected to grow to USD 5.24 Billion by 2035. Growth during the 2026–2035 period is expected to progress at a 5.8% growth rate, reflecting consistent demand from utilities and infrastructure developers.

Regional dynamics play a critical role in shaping market performance. Asia Pacific emerged as the dominant region, capturing over 42.2% market share in 2025. Rapid urbanization, large-scale infrastructure investments, and expanding electricity access across emerging economies are driving regional demand. Meanwhile, North America continues to benefit from grid modernization programs and replacement of aging electrical equipment, while Europe remains focused on energy efficiency mandates and sustainable power distribution frameworks.

From a segmentation perspective, the utility segment accounted for a significant portion of demand, capturing 49.5% of the flush mounted medium voltage distribution panel market share in 2025. Utilities favor flush mounted designs for substations and distribution hubs due to their reliability, reduced footprint, and enhanced operational safety.

Top Market Trends Transforming the Industry

Grid Modernization and Smart Distribution Adoption: Utilities worldwide are investing in advanced distribution infrastructure to improve grid reliability and reduce power losses. Flush mounted medium voltage distribution panels are increasingly integrated with smart monitoring systems, enabling real-time diagnostics, predictive maintenance, and improved fault detection.

Urban Infrastructure and Space Optimization: Growing urban density has intensified the need for compact and visually unobtrusive electrical solutions. Flush mounted panels offer significant advantages in commercial buildings, metro rail projects, airports, and smart city developments, where space constraints and safety regulations are stringent.

Renewable Energy Integration: The global shift toward renewable energy sources is driving demand for medium voltage distribution panels capable of handling fluctuating power loads. Flush mounted panels are being deployed in solar and wind integration projects to ensure efficient power distribution and grid stability.

Enhanced Safety and Compliance Standards: Stricter electrical safety regulations are pushing manufacturers to develop panels with improved insulation, arc fault protection, and compliance with international standards. These advancements are increasing adoption across high-risk industrial and utility environments.
